Slipstream Collection
Scope and Content Note
The Slipstream Collection contains the editorial papers relating to the history of the magazine and press, including manuscript submissions for both the magazine and chapbook awards, the editors' correspondence with various authors, and some production materials.

Historical Note
Edited by Robert Borgatti, Livio Farallo, and Dan Sicoli, Slipstream began publishing poetry and fiction in Niagara Falls, NY, in 1981. Since 1988 the magazine has sponsored a yearly chapbook contest. Contributors to the magazine have included Gerald Locklin, Lyn Lifshin, Wanda Coleman, Charles Bukowski, A.D. Winans, and Sherman Alexie.

Arrangement
The collection is arranged in four series: Manuscripts, Correspondence, Records, Chapbook Contests, and Issue 36 Submissions.
The first three series comprise the first accession and contain materials dated 1978-1990.
Series IV, Chapbook Contests, comprises a later accession which is arranged in five files:
Series V, Issue 36 Submissions, includes materials from accession 2019-pcms-007.
- Chapbook Contest, 1992-2005 (12 boxes, alphabetized)
- Slipstream Submissions, Cover Letters, Notes, 1994-2010 (11 boxes, alphabetized)
- Submissions, 2007-2009 (6 boxes, alphabetized)
- Submissions 2009-2010 (3 boxes, alphabetized)
- Cover Letters, Submissions, and Records 1990-2010 (6 boxes, alphabetized).
